Creating a unique 'control panel' for each user


Posted on 16th Feb 2014 07:03 pm by admin

Hi there,

I'm thinking of designing a site that will allow users to sign up and have their own unique 'control panel'.

I just need some pointers on the logic behind this design, specifically:

How can I create a 'unique' area for each user upon signupIs it possible to link that area to a subdomain e.g. username.domain.comHow would the database design look? Would you recommend a database per user, or a table per user, etc.
